Craig Petersen was born and grew up in Logan, Utah. He graduated from Utah State
University with a dual major in Economics and Computer Science and served as Executive
Vice President of ASUSU during his senior year. He later received a Ph.D in Economics
from Stanford University. For over 20 years, Dr. Petersen was a member of the Department
of Economics at USU. During that time, he was twice selected as College of Business
Professor of the Year and also as USU's Professor of the Year in 1989. He has
authored or co-authored four books, Business and Government, Managerial Economics,
Economics: The Free Enterprise System, and The Economics of Work that have gone through a
total of eleven editions. 

In 1993, Dr. Petersen was selected as Vice Provost at USU and he served in that position
until February, 2001 when he was asked by USU President Kermit Hall to be Chief of Staff
and Special Assistant to the President for Planning and Community Relations. In January,
2003, he assumed the duties of Director of Analysis, Assessment, and Accreditation. He is
an elected member of the Cache County Council and has served on that body for twelve
years. He is also the chair of the recently-formed Cache Valley Regional Council which
includes elected officials from Cache and Franklin Counties.
